Which are the most important collaborations with other musicians for Indian Folk musician Prashanthini?

Indian folk musician Prashanthini has worked with numerous other musicians during the course of her career. She worked on some of the most well-known songs, including "Ayyayo" with S. P. Balasubrahmanyam, S. P. Charan, and G.V. Prakash Kumar, "Oy..Oy.." with Siddharth, and "Oru Naal Vidu Murai" with HariCharan.

The song "Ayyayo" that Prashanthini made with S. P. Balasubrahmanyam, S. P. Charan, and G.V. Prakash Kumar is one of her most well-known collaborations.
